我在数据库中查询一列中的所有值,然后将其放入关联数组中。 db查询正在运行,但PHP打印的数组只包含一个项目。
<?php
$acc_names = mysqli_query($con,"SELECT acc_name FROM accounts"); #successfully returns all values in column in mysql
$acc_names = (mysqli_fetch_assoc($acc_names));
print_r($acc_names); #only one item in array
print_r($acc_names['acc_name']); #that one item
?>
答案 0 :(得分:2)
您应该使用mysqli_fetch_all($acc_names, MYSQLI_ASSOC)
代替mysqli_fetch_assoc
。